Wall Street futures had been little modified on Wednesday night, as investors weighed recession possibility following the latest conference minutes from the Federal Reserve.

Futures connected to the Dow Jones Industrial Ordinary ended up 60 points decreased, or .2%, whilst Nasdaq 100 futures inched down .1%. Futures tied to the S&P 500 fell about .2%.

Shares finished Wednesday’s standard investing session on a down notice. The S&P 500 shut .41% reduce, whilst the Nasdaq Composite dropped .85%. The Dow snapped a 4-day winning streak, ending the day down 38.29 factors, or .11%.

At first, the major averages have been previously in the session adhering to the launch of March’s shopper cost index report, which confirmed headline pressures slowed last month. The CPI state-of-the-art .1% thirty day period more than thirty day period in March, and 5% from the prior year.

Traders’ sentiment turned in the afternoon next the release of minutes from the March Federal Open up Market Committee meeting. In individual, the Fed expects the recent banking crisis to lead to a economic downturn later on this 12 months.

“Wall Avenue went from concentrating on a typically cooler-than-anticipated inflation report to the Fed Minutes that prompted recession worries as even more banking turmoil could be right around the corner as bank earnings near,” mentioned Ed Moya, senior current market analyst at Oanda.

Traders will now change their focus to wholesale inflation info, with the producer value index report from the Bureau of Labor Figures due out at 8:30 a.m. ET on Thursday. Weekly jobless promises are also owing at that time. Wall Road is also eyeing the commencing of main corporate earnings on Friday, with industrial banking companies which include JPMorgan and Citigroup as perfectly as companies like BlackRock reporting.
